The race for qualification from Group D at the 2026 World Cup is set to reach its conclusion on Friday morning, with Australia and Paraguay competing for the final automatic place in the knockout stages after the United States confirmed its progression as group winners.
With two rounds of matches completed, the United States has already secured its place in the round of 32, while Türkiye’s hopes of advancing have come to an end. As a result, attention has shifted entirely to the decisive meeting between Australia and Paraguay, which will determine who finishes second and who may be left relying on results elsewhere.
The final group-stage fixtures will bring clarity to a section that has already produced one confirmed qualifier, one eliminated team and a direct battle between two nations separated only by goal difference.
United States Seal Early Qualification
The United States enters the final round of Group D matches with a perfect record and six points from its opening two games.
The Americans have scored six goals and conceded only once, giving them a goal difference of +5 and ensuring they cannot be overtaken at the top of the standings.
Their strong performances have already guaranteed progression to the knockout rounds as Group D winners.
According to the tournament format, the United States will face one of the third-placed teams emerging from Groups B, E, F, I or X in the next stage of the competition.
That certainty allows the Americans to approach their final group fixture knowing their position at the summit of the table is secure.
Australia Hold Narrow Advantage
Behind the United States, the battle for second place remains finely balanced between Australia and Paraguay.
Both teams have collected three points from their opening two matches, but Australia currently occupies second position due to a superior goal difference.
Australia has scored two goals and conceded two, leaving it with a goal difference of zero. Paraguay, meanwhile, has also scored twice but has conceded four goals, resulting in a goal difference of minus two.
That difference gives Australia a significant advantage heading into the final round.
Because of their stronger goal difference, Australia requires only a draw against Paraguay to retain second place and secure automatic qualification for the round of 32.
The equation is therefore straightforward for the Socceroos, who know that avoiding defeat will be enough to continue their World Cup campaign.
Paraguay Must Chase Victory
For Paraguay, the challenge is more demanding.
The South American side must defeat Australia in their final group match if they are to move above their rivals and claim second place.
A victory would see Paraguay leapfrog Australia in the standings and advance directly to the knockout stage, where they would face the runners-up from Group G.
Anything less than a win would deny Paraguay second place.
However, a draw could still leave Paraguay with a route into the round of 32.
Four points may prove sufficient to secure qualification as one of the tournament’s best third-placed teams, depending on results in the other groups.
Third-Place Race Adds Extra Tension
The expanded World Cup format means finishing third does not necessarily end a team’s hopes.
Should either Australia or Paraguay lose their final match, attention will turn to the wider standings across the tournament to determine whether three points will be enough to earn a place among the best third-placed teams.
That possibility adds another layer of intrigue to the concluding round of fixtures, as teams monitor developments beyond their own group.
Türkiye’s Campaign Ends Early
While Australia and Paraguay continue their battle for survival, Türkiye has already been eliminated from the competition.
The Turkish side remains bottom of Group D with no points, having failed to score a goal while conceding three.
Defeats against both Australia and Paraguay have left Türkiye unable to reach the knockout stage regardless of the outcome of the final round.
Group D Standings Before the Final Round
| Position | Team | Points | Goals For | Goals Against | Goal Difference |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| United States men’s national soccer team | 6 | 6 | 1 | +5 |
| 2 | Australia national soccer team | 3 | 2 | 2 | 0 |
| 3 | Paraguay national football team | 3 | 2 | 4 | -2 |
| 4 | Turkey national football team | 0 | 0 | 3 | -3 |
